BLAZIN' BBQ TRADITIONAL RED CHILI



Blazin' BBQ Traditional Red Chili image

The combination of meats is what makes this chili recipe so special. We did grill what we could in this recipe because grilling just adds to the depth of flavor. Don't be scared by the cup of chili powder. You'd think it would be overwhelming, but the spices are just perfect and blend together. Serve this to guests and plan for...

Provided by Lori Frazee

Categories     Chili

Time 3h

Number Of Ingredients 19

1 lb ground beef
4 grilled or poached chicken thighs
1 small pork loin
1 lb spicy Italian sausage
1 box beef broth
1 box chicken stock
2 large sweet onions
2 large cans petite diced tomatoes, 28 oz. eah
assorted fire roasted peppers
1 c chili powder
2 Tbsp cumin
2 Tbsp salt
chopped fresh cilantro
tomato paste, to desired thickness
1 can(s) dark beer
1/2 bottle Cabernet
3 clove garlic
1/2 c soaked raisins
1/2 c strong coffee

Steps:

  • 1. Meat to the grill or sear off in pan. I prefer the grill, for the extra flavor.
  • 2. Fire roast your peppers of choice. Place in plastic bag afterward to make cleaning easier. Onions and garlic on the grill to soften and add flavor.
  • 3. Chop or shred the meat into a large pot. Food process your peppers and onions, garlic and raisins. Add to meat, cook til mixed well.
  • 4. Now add spices, mixing as you go. Add fluids, stir till blended well. Mix in your tomatoes and check you seasoning to adjust as needed.
  • 5. Simmer over medium/low heat for up to 2 hours, stir periodically, watching for hot spots. Taste, adjust your heat if desired and serve.

AUTHENTIC CHILI RECIPE, A.K.A. BOWL OF RED



Authentic Chili Recipe, a.k.a. Bowl of Red image

Texas style Red Chile with tender beef, flavorful chilies and not a bean in sight.

Provided by Sandy H.

Categories     Main Course

Number Of Ingredients 8

4 slices bacon
3 pounds beef cut into 1 inch cubes
3 cloves garlic (minced)
1 onion (diced)
1 cup ground chile pods (guajillo and ancho where used)
1 tablespoon ground cumin
1 tablespoon salt
2 to 4 cups water (or just enough water to keep the beef covered)

Steps:

  • Cook four slices of bacon in a large stockpot. Remove bacon and mince.
  • Add beef to the pot and cook in the bacon drippings until very well browned.
  • Add in 3 cloves of garlic, minced, 1 onion, diced, 1 cup of finely ground chile pods (I used guajillo and ancho). Grind pods in a blender or spice grinder until fine. Add 1 tablespoon cumin, 1 tablespoon salt and enough water to cover the beef.
  • Return bacon to the pot.
  • Simmer for 3 to 4 hours, stirring frequently, until cooked down and thickened.

BLAZIN BBQ SAUCE



Blazin BBQ Sauce image

Make and share this Blazin BBQ Sauce recipe from Food.com.

Provided by dale7793

Categories     Sauces

Time 25m

Yield 2 cups

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 tablespoons olive oil
1/2 cup chopped yellow onion
2 tablespoons minced garlic
1 teaspoon ground cumin
1 tablespoon dark chili powder
1/3 cup malt vinegar
1 cup ketchup
3/4 cup firmly packed dark brown sugar
1/4 cup dark soy sauce
2 tablespoons l&p Worcestershire sauce
2 tablespoons pureed chipotle chiles (Chipotle Puree)

Steps:

  • Heat the oil in a saucepan over medium heat.
  • Add the onion, garlic, cumin and chile powder and saute until onions are soft.
  • Add the malt vinegar and deglaze, stirring and scraping the bottom of the saucepan to loosen all the brown bits.
  • Add the rest of the ingredients and simmer until slightly thickened.
  • Transfer to a blender or food processor, and blend until smooth.
  • Refridgerate until ready to use, up to 3 days.
